Vod, Rick and Rav discovered that 2 players had sometime during the night griefed Ibex and infernos base. Ibex was hit with Nova cataclysm bombs and all that remains is a big hole and a skyscraper (Basically there is some remains of the walls of it). Pri took control over their inventories and discovered another 1000 nova bombs left. He took the deciscion to stop Tekkit totally, since they couldnt rollback the damage done properly.

Tekkit is gone guys, if someday it does come back it will not be the same map due to the damage done, but it may be the survival map at the time tekkit is back, imported, so anything you have done in tekkit up until now will sadly, not be seen again. if tekkit ever comes back it'll be a fresh start for us all once more.
Ibex, spawn and admancave were reduced to huge holes from bedrock to sky, it was virtually non salvageable. and until tekkit has better logging and protection, even with a whitelist (apprentice+) there would always be a chance of it happening again.
We may look at tekkit again in the future. possibly sometime after 1.4 if tekkit moves to the new modding API. but until then we have Survival and creative to enjoy.
